Caracal, the covert cat of Central Indian forests. After weeks of hit and miss sightings. This Caracal was finally seen by our guests right outside their tents yesterday.
Caracals are slender, medium-sized cats with long powerful legs and tufted ears. Often confused with its other popular cousin the Jungle Cat. The Caracal is an expert in catching birds by leaping high into the air which is possibly what he was wanting for at our waterhole. Listed as an endangered species, these secretive cats are rare and elusive.
